**Forecast models for Panama City, Panama, indicate a minimum temperature near 25°C on September 2, 2026, aligning with the market's leading 51% probability on that outcome.** Typical early-September conditions feature overnight lows averaging 23–25°C amid high humidity and frequent convective activity. Thunderstorm chances of 70–85% during the period can limit radiative cooling, keeping minimums from dropping much below 24°C, while light winds and persistent cloud cover further moderate extremes. Current National Meteorological and Hydrological Service guidance and ensemble outputs show little deviation from climatological norms, with daytime highs near 29°C and dew points in the mid-20s supporting stable nighttime readings. Lower-probability tails (below 20°C or above 29°C) reflect rare model outliers rather than expected conditions, as the narrow historical range and ongoing rainy-season pattern constrain variability. Updated short-range model runs and local observations in the next 24 hours will likely refine the exact minimum within the tightly clustered 21–28°C band.
